Create thumbnails from images, videos and web pages.
npm install thumbbot --save
var Thumbbot = require('thumbbot');
var image = new Thumbbot('image.png');
image.resize(200, 200); // width, height
// or
image.width(200);
.height(200);
var thumbnail = yield image.save();
var image = new Thumbbot('image.png');
image.crop(0, 0, 200, 200); // x, y, width, height
var thumbnail = yield image.save();
var video = new Thumbbot('video.mp4');
video.seek('00:01:24'); // take a snapshot at 01:24
var thumbnail = yield video.save();
var page = new Thumbbot('http://smashingmagazine.com');
page.window(1024, 768) // specify browser window size, optional
.crop(100, 100, 400, 400) // specify an area to capture, x, y, width & height, optional
.disable('javascript') // disable javascript, optional
.disable('images'); // disable loading images, optional
var thumbnail = yield page.save();
To run tests execute:
npm test
Thumbbot is released under the MIT License.
